785 million people — about 1 in 9 — lack access to safe water; 2 billion — about 1 in 3 — lack access to a toilet. Water.org is dedicated to changing this and you can help. Together, we can empower families around the world with access to small, affordable loans to make household water and sanitation solutions a reality.

Water.org is an international nonprofit organization that has positively transformed millions of lives around the world through access to safe water and sanitation. Founded by Gary White and Matt Damon, Water.org pioneers market-driven financial solutions to ensure everyone has access to safe water and sanitation – giving women hope, children health and families a bright future.
